Output 246479d883e41bde8c23abfb85110e23f687abd56f51e82adf85cd70a6906c0a:1

value
21121343
script pubkey
OP_0 OP_PUSHBYTES_20 da83389be94d7b4cb3e7d99c8f1915f102dc0017
address
bc1qm2pn3xlff4a5evl8mxwg7xg47ypdcqqhm4p4vg
transaction
246479d883e41bde8c23abfb85110e23f687abd56f51e82adf85cd70a6906c0a
confirmations
344414
spent
true